because we already had our own SSO system in our portal,whether may we realize SSO in cisco unified CM or UnityConnection using our current system?
Do we have to install OpenAM in our portal system?

Yes, this is a "requirement"
The following single sign on system requirements exist for Cisco Unified Communications Manager:
•
Cisco Unified Communications Manager release 8.5(1) on each server in the cluster
The feature requires the following third-party applications:
•
Microsoft Windows Server 2003 or Microsoft Windows Server 2008
•
Microsoft Active Directory
•
ForgeRock Open Access Manager (OpenAM) version 9.0
The single sign on feature uses Active Directory and OpenAM in combination to provide single sign on access to client applications.
These third party products must meet the following configuration requirements:
•
Active Directory must be deployed in a Windows domain-based network configuration, not just as an LDAP server.
•
The OpenAM server must be accessible on the network to all client systems and the Active Directory server.
•
The Active Directory (Domain Controller) server, Windows clients, Cisco Unified Communications Manager, and OpenAM must be in the same domain.
•
DNS must be enabled in the domain.
•
No third-party products may be installed on the Cisco Unified Communications Manager server.
•
The clocks of all the entities participating in SSO must be synchronized
